BIPOLAR CONFIGURATION
Figure 21 shows the AD5530/AD5531 in a bipolar circuit
configuration. REFIN is driven by the AD586, 5 V reference,
and the REFAGND and DUTGND pins are tied to GND. This
results in a bipolar output voltage ranging from 10 V to +10 V.
Resistor R1 is provided (if required) for gain adjust.
